St John Bosco Roman Catholic Voluntary Aided Primary School
St John Bosco Roman Catholic Voluntary Aided Primary School is a school in Sunderland, England which is located on Bradford Avenue. St John Bosco Roman Catholic Voluntary Aided Primary School is situated nearby to the peak Nanny Cow Hill, as well as near Downhill Reservoir.- Type: School

Hylton Castle
Castle
Photo: Craigy144,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Hylton Castle is a stone castle in the North Hylton area of Sunderland, England. Originally built from wood by the Hilton family shortly after the Norman Conquest in 1066, it was later rebuilt in stone in the late 14th to early 15th century. North East Land, Sea and Air Museums
Museum
The North East Land, Sea and Air Museums, formerly the North East Aircraft Museum, is a volunteer-run aviation museum situated on the site of the former RAF Usworth/Sunderland Airport, between Washington and Sunderland, in Tyne and Wear, England. Hylton Red House
Suburb
Hylton Red House, known locally just as Red House, is a suburb in the north east of Sunderland, England, situated between Downhill to the west and Marley Pots and Witherwack to the east.
South Hylton
Suburb
South Hylton is a suburb of Sunderland, Tyne and Wear, England. Lying west of Sunderland city centre on the south bank of the River Wear, South Hylton has a population of 10,317. South Hylton is situated 2 miles south of St John Bosco Roman Catholic Voluntary Aided Primary School.
